探索GitHub优质资源:提升开发效率的必备工具和项目

GitHub是全球最大的开源代码托管平台,吸引了无数开发者和项目爱好者。在这个平台上,有许多优质资源可以帮助我们提升开发效率和代码质量。本文将详细介绍GitHub上值得关注的优质资源,包括各种开源项目、代码库以及开发工具等。

GitHub优质资源概述

在GitHub上,有许多优秀的项目代码库,它们涵盖了从前端开发到后端开发的各个领域。这些优质资源不仅可以帮助开发者节省时间,还能提高工作效率。

为什么选择GitHub?

  • 开源:GitHub上的许多项目都是开源的,方便开发者查看和修改代码。
  • 社区支持:GitHub有活跃的开发者社区,可以为项目提供支持和反馈。
  • 版本控制:GitHub提供强大的版本控制功能,方便团队协作。

热门开源项目推荐

1. Vue.js

Vue.js是一个流行的前端框架,用于构建用户界面。其主要特点包括:

  • 响应式数据绑定
  • 组件化结构
  • 易于上手和学习

2. TensorFlow

TensorFlow是一个开源机器学习框架,广泛应用于深度学习和人工智能领域。其特点有:

  • 灵活的模型构建
  • 支持多种编程语言
  • 广泛的社区和文档支持

3. Django

Django是一个高效的Python web框架,适合快速开发。主要特性包括:

  • 完整的MVC架构
  • 内置的用户认证系统
  • 优秀的文档支持

代码库和工具推荐

1. ESLint

ESLint是一个用于识别和报告JavaScript代码中的问题的工具,能够帮助开发者维护代码质量。其主要功能有:

  • 自定义规则
  • 支持多种编辑器
  • 实时反馈

2. Postman

Postman是一个用于API测试和开发的工具,帮助开发者轻松测试和调试API。主要特点有:

  • 友好的用户界面
  • 支持多种请求类型
  • 集成文档生成

3. Bootstrap

Bootstrap是一个用于开发响应式网站的CSS框架,特点包括:

  • 丰富的组件库
  • 支持移动端
  • 快速原型开发

如何寻找优质资源

在GitHub上寻找优质资源并不是一件难事,以下是一些技巧:

  • 使用搜索功能,结合关键词进行查找。
  • 查看GitHub Trending,获取热门项目。
  • 加入相关的开发者社区,获取推荐。

GitHub的使用技巧

1. 学会使用Git命令

掌握基本的Git命令可以提高你在GitHub上的工作效率。

2. 参与开源项目

参与开源项目不仅能提升技能,还能拓展人际网络。

3. 定期更新项目

保持项目更新,可以让你获得更多的关注和支持。

FAQ(常见问题解答)

1. GitHub上如何找到好的开源项目?

  • 查看GitHub Trending:这个页面展示了当前最受欢迎的项目。
  • 使用搜索功能:通过关键词搜索相关项目,关注Star数量和Fork数量。

2. 如何参与开源项目?

  • 找到感兴趣的项目:查看项目文档,了解如何贡献。
  • 提交Pull Request:对项目进行修改并提交Pull Request,与项目维护者沟通。

3. GitHub可以用来做什么?

  • 版本控制:记录代码的变化历史。
  • 团队协作:方便多名开发者共同开发一个项目。
  • 展示作品:将自己的项目分享给他人。

4. 有哪些优秀的GitHub工具推荐?

  • VSCode:一个强大的代码编辑器,支持GitHub集成。
  • GitHub Desktop:简化GitHub操作的桌面应用。

总结

GitHub是一个汇聚了大量优质资源的平台,适合开发者和学习者。通过合理利用这些资源,可以显著提高工作效率和开发技能。希望本文对你在GitHub上寻找优质资源有所帮助!

正文完